Blackjack, also known as 21, is a card game played between one or more players and a dealer. The objective is to have a hand value that is closer to 21 than the dealer’s hand without exceeding it. The game is played with one or more decks of standard playing cards, and each card has a specific value: cards 2 through 10 are worth their face value, face cards (kings, queens, and jacks) are worth 10, and aces can be worth either 1 or 11, depending on what benefits the player most.
One of the key factors contributing to blackjack’s high odds of winning is the ability for players to make strategic decisions based on the cards they are dealt and the dealer’s visible card. Players can choose to „hit” (take another card), „stand” (keep their current hand), „double down” (double their bet and take one more card), or „split” (divide their hand into two separate hands if they have two cards of the same value). This level of player agency is not present in many other casino games, such as slots or roulette, where outcomes are purely based on chance.
The house edge in blackjack can be as low as 0.5% when players use basic strategy, which is a set of rules that dictate the best possible moves based on the player’s hand and the dealer’s upcard. In contrast, games like roulette can have a house edge of around 5% to 7% depending on the type of bet placed. This significant difference in the house edge illustrates why blackjack is often regarded as the best game for players looking to improve their odds.
Moreover, the concept of card counting, although often discouraged and sometimes banned in casinos, can further enhance a player’s odds in blackjack. Card counting involves keeping track of the ratio of high to low cards remaining in the deck, allowing players to adjust their bets and playing strategies accordingly. While it requires skill and practice, successful card counters can tilt the odds even more in their favor, potentially reducing the house edge to negative numbers.
